Perched atop a dramatic cliff on Kalsoy Island, Kallur Lighthouse offers breathtaking views of the North Atlantic, making it a must-visit destination for tourists seeking natural beauty and adventure. The hike to the lighthouse is an unforgettable experience, featuring stunning landscapes and the thrill of exploring one of the Faroe Islands' most iconic landmarks.
